脑卒中前后的虚弱指数变化:来自18个国家的四个队伍的研究结果
Congdi Wang1, Xiaoyu Qian1, Xueman Zhao2
1Department of Epidemiology, School of Public Health, Cheeloo College of Medicine, Shandong University, Jinan, China.
概括
在中风之前和之后,脆弱性明显恶化,揭示了双向联系. 这凸显了在中风治疗中进行脆弱性评估的必要性,以改善患者的治疗结果.

背景情况:
- 虚弱是中风结果的关键预测因素.
- 脆弱性和中风进展之间的动态,双向关系尚未得到充分理解.
研究的目的:
- 分析患有和没有中风的个体的纵向虚弱指数 (FI) 轨迹.
- 为了研究中风事件发生前后的脆弱性轨迹的变化.
主要方法:
- 使用来自四项国际纵向研究 (CHARLS,ELSA,HRS,SHARE) 的数据进行前性队列研究.
- 使用经过验证的脆弱指数 (FI) 评分评估的脆弱性进展.
- 线性混合模型用于分析FI中风前后的变化.
主要成果:
- 超过73,000名参与者,5.9%的人经历了意外中风.
- 脑卒中幸存者在中风前表现出增加的FI (例如,β=0.016/年).
- 在中风期间发生了急剧的FI增加,随后是中风后持续加速.
结论:
- 在中风之前和之后,脆弱性显著加快,这表明双向关系.
- 将脆弱性评估整合到中风管理中,对于优化老龄化人口的结果至关重要.

Cardiac Output II: Effect of Stroke Volume on Cardiac Output
3.0K
Cardiac output (CO), the amount of blood the heart pumps per minute, is a parameter in cardiovascular physiology determined by stroke volume and heart rate. Stroke volume, the amount of blood pushed from one of the ventricles per heartbeat, is influenced by preload, afterload, and contractility.
